クロスブラウザテストについてのQ&A
ITの初心者
クロスブラウザテストはなぜ必要なのですか?
IT・PC専門家
クロスブラウザテストは、ウェブサイトやアプリケーションが異なるブラウザやデバイスで正確に表示されるかどうかを確認するために不可欠です。このプロセスにより、全てのユーザーが快適で満足のいく体験を享受できるようになります。
ITの初心者
どのようにしてクロスブラウザテストを実施すればよいですか?
IT・PC専門家
クロスブラウザテストは、手動で行う方法や自動化ツールを用いる方法の両方で実施できます。特に、BrowserStackやSauce Labsなどの代表的なテストツールを活用すると、さまざまなブラウザやデバイスでのテストを効率的に行うことができます。
クロスブラウザテストとは?
クロスブラウザテストとは、ウェブサイトやアプリケーションが異なるブラウザやデバイスで適切に表示され、機能するかどうかを確認するための重要なプロセスです。これはユーザー体験を向上させるために必要不可欠な作業です。
具体的には、クロスブラウザテストは、ウェブサイトやウェブアプリケーションが複数のWebブラウザ(たとえば、Google Chrome、Firefox、Safariなど)や異なるプラットフォーム(PCやスマートフォンなど)で正しく表示され、または動作するかをチェックするためのテストを指します。
近年、インターネットユーザーは多様なデバイスやブラウザを使用しているため、特定の環境でのみ正しく動作するウェブサイトは多くの問題を引き起こす可能性があります。これにより、ユーザーが不満を感じ、ビジネスに悪影響を及ぼすことも少なくありません。
そのため、クロスブラウザテストは、ウェブサイトの品質を維持し、すべてのユーザーに快適な体験を提供するために欠かせない作業です。一般的なテスト手法としては、手動テストや自動化ツールを活用する方法があり、BrowserStackやSauce Labsといったツールを使用することで、異なる環境での動作確認が効率的に行えます。これによって、開発者やデザイナーは多様な条件下でのテストを通じて、より頑丈なウェブ体験を構築することが可能となります。
クロスブラウザテストの目的と重要性
クロスブラウザテストは、ウェブサイトやアプリケーションが異なるブラウザやデバイスで正しく表示されることを確認するための重要なテストです。このテストは、ユーザーからの信頼を得るために不可欠な要素となっています。
具体的に言うと、クロスブラウザテストは、ウェブサイトやアプリケーションが様々なブラウザ(例:Chrome、Firefox、Safariなど)やデバイス(例:スマートフォン、タブレットなど)で正常に動作することを確認するための重要なプロセスです。
異なるブラウザやデバイスでは、同じウェブページでも表示や動作が異なることがあり、この違いが原因でユーザーが混乱したり、体験が損なわれたりすることがよくあります。したがって、クロスブラウザテストを実施することで、こうした問題を未然に防ぎ、ユーザーに一貫した体験を提供することが可能です。
特にビジネスサイトやオンラインサービスにおいては、ユーザーがスムーズに利用できる環境を整えることが非常に重要です。テストには手動での確認だけでなく、ブラウザテストツール(例:BrowserStackやSauce Labs)を使用することで、迅速かつ効率的に多数の環境をチェックできます。
このように、クロスブラウザテストはウェブコンテンツの整合性や信頼性を高め、最終的にはユーザー満足度の向上に寄与する重要な作業です。
一般的なブラウザの種類と特徴
ブラウザには、代表的なものとしてGoogle Chrome、Mozilla Firefox、Safari、Microsoft Edgeなどがあります。それぞれの特徴を理解することで、使用目的に合ったブラウザを選ぶことが可能となります。
ウェブブラウザは、インターネットを利用する上で欠かせないツールです。ここでは、代表的なブラウザをいくつか挙げ、その特徴を詳しく見てみましょう。
まず、Google Chromeは非常に人気が高く、高速な動作と豊富な拡張機能が魅力です。また、セキュリティ面でも定期的にアップデートが行われており、安全にウェブを楽しむことができるのも大きな利点です。さらに、多くのユーザーが使用しているため、情報も豊富に得られます。
次に、Mozilla Firefoxはオープンソースのブラウザであり、プライバシーを重視するユーザーに特に好まれています。カスタマイズの自由度が高く、自分好みに設定することができる点も魅力です。
さらに、Safariは主にApple製品で使用されるブラウザで、非常に洗練されたデザインと効率的なバッテリー消費が特徴です。
最後に、Microsoft EdgeはWindowsに標準で搭載されているブラウザで、従来のInternet Explorerから大きく進化しています。新しいChromiumベースのエンジンにより、スピードと互換性が大幅に向上しています。
以上のように、各ブラウザにはそれぞれに特有の強みが存在するため、自分の利用シーンや好みに応じて適切なブラウザを選ぶことが重要です。
クロスブラウザテストを行う手法
クロスブラウザテストは、異なるブラウザでウェブサイトの表示や動作を確認するための手法です。テストツールを使用することで、迅速かつ効率的に行うことが可能です。
クロスブラウザテストは、ウェブサイトが様々なブラウザやデバイスで正しく表示されることを確認する重要なプロセスです。最初のステップとして、テストを行うブラウザを選定します。一般的にはGoogle Chrome、Mozilla Firefox、Safari、Microsoft Edgeなどの人気のあるブラウザが対象になります。
次に、実際のウェブサイトを各ブラウザで開き、表示や動作が期待通りであるかを手動で確認しますが、この方法は時間がかかることが多いです。
そこで、クロスブラウザテストツールを活用することが推奨されます。たとえば、BrowserStackやCrossBrowserTestingなどのツールを使用すると、異なるブラウザやデバイスのスクリーンショットを自動で生成することができます。これにより、一度に多くの環境でのテストが可能となり、エラーを迅速に発見することができます。
また、これらのツールは実際のデバイスを使用したテストも提供しているため、リアルなユーザー体験に基づいたテストを実施することが可能です。
最終的には、クロスブラウザテストの結果をもとに、必要な修正を行い、全てのユーザーにとって使いやすいウェブサイトを提供することが目標となります。
おすすめのクロスブラウザテストツール
クロスブラウザテストは、ウェブサイトがさまざまなブラウザやデバイスで正常に動作するかを確認するために重要です。特に初心者向けに便利なツールをいくつかご紹介します。
クロスブラウザテストは、開発したウェブサイトやアプリケーションが異なるブラウザやデバイスでどのように表示されるかを確認するために非常に重要なプロセスです。特に初心者の方には、使いやすいツールを利用することが強く推奨されます。
最初に挙げるべきは「BrowserStack」です。このツールはリアルタイムでさまざまなブラウザとデバイスをテストすることができ、特に無料トライアルがあるため、初心者にとって非常に適しています。
次に、「Sauce Labs」も人気があり、多くのブラウザとデバイスをサポートし、さらに自動テスト機能も搭載しています。
また、「LambdaTest」は、インターフェースが直感的で使いやすく、初心者でも簡単に始められるのが特長です。
最後に、「CrossBrowserTesting」は、手動と自動のテスト機能を両方提供し、ブラウザやデバイスを簡単に切り替えることができるため、非常に便利です。
これらのツールを活用することで、安心してウェブサイトを公開することができるでしょう。
クロスブラウザテストの結果を活用する方法
クロスブラウザテストは、ウェブサイトが異なるブラウザで正常に表示されることを確認する重要なプロセスです。この結果を活用することで、ユーザーエクスペリエンスを改善することができます。
クロスブラウザテストの結果を効果的に活用する方法には、いくつかの重要なポイントがあります。まず、テストを通じて発見された問題点に優先順位をつけて修正することが大切です。たとえば、特定のブラウザで表示が崩れている場合、そのブラウザを頻繁に使用するユーザーが多い場合には、優先的に対応を行う必要があります。
また、ユーザーからのフィードバックを収集することも非常に重要です。この情報を基に、どのブラウザで使いにくいのかを特定し、そこに焦点を当てて改善策を提示することが求められます。
さらに、クロスブラウザテストの結果は、今後の開発やデザインにも活かすことができます。どのブラウザでの互換性が特に重要なのかを把握することで、次回のプロジェクトにおける計画をより効率的に進めることが可能になります。
最後に、結果をチーム内で共有することで、全員が同じ認識を持ち、より一貫した品質のウェブサイトを作り上げることに寄与します。これらを通じて、ユーザーにとって使いやすく魅力的なウェブサイトを実現することができるのです。